     Books.

     What's better than books?

     Whole walls and rooms and buildings full of books, of course! Yesterday, I talked about going to places that inspire you to read as a way to get out of a reading slump.

     I find renewed reading motivation every time I walk into one of these places:

  • The library
  • A bookstore -- any bookstore
  • Friends' rooms/closets/wherever they keep their books
     As a bookworm, you will begin to find yourself always drawn to the books in a room. Who cares about the clothes or tchotchkes at a garage sale? You came for the books! Why look at the sculptures or paintings in a museum? You came for the books! What appeal do electronic learning methods hold? School should be books!


Image
Image
     It might be somewhere different for you. Maybe Goodreads or book blogs or Booktube videos are your inspirations. Maybe your place is a cozy coffee shop with the perfect reading music.

     Challenge for today: Find the places that inspire you to read and go there regularly.
